1974: "Tequila" Becomes the Intellectual Property of Mexico In a move to take ownership of the term "tequila," the Mexican government declared the term as its intellectual property in 1974. This made it necessary for tequila to be made and aged in certain areas of Mexico, and it also made it illegal for other countries to produce or.

The history of this tequila began in 1758, when José Antonio de Cuervo received permission from the King of Spain to plant agave on his lands and to produce tequila. Even before Mexico became independent, this was already a legend. The company established a distillery in 1812, and nowadays it is the oldest active distillery in Latin America.

In Guadalajara, simply head to the 'Tequila Plus' bus station. Tickets are 107 MXN ($5.50 USD) each way though if you purchase a round-trip ticket you can save yourself 40 MXN ($2 USD). The bus takes around 1.5 hours depending on traffic and buses leave every hour or so in both directions.

Tequila production is a complex and artful process, as there's more to the expressions than meets the eye. Climate, rainfall, harvesting methods, fermentation styles, and overall production all play a major role in the spirit's flavor profile. And in Jalisco, the legendary tequila-producing state in Mexico — specific location is another key.

Mexico's Tequila Distillery Regulations. The Tequila Regulatory Council (CRT) has strict guidelines over what may and may not use the name tequila. There are regulations on where the agaves may be grown and how the tequila is made. Even within that framework, that was originally meant to guarantee a high-quality product, there is a lot of leeway.
